This summer, the Museum will complement the major exhibition, Making Ideas: Experiments in Design at GlassLab, with GlassLab sessions at the Hot Glass Show, where audiences can watch the design process in action, as renowned designers explore their design concepts with artist-glassmakers. Watch as designers Daniel Ipp and Tom Zogas, design and glass students from the Rochester Institute of Technology, work with Museum glassmakers to make ideas in collaborative design performances. GlassLab sessions, which have been held around the world, will take place at the Museum weekly, Tuesdays and Wednesdays, June – August. A different designer will be featured each week. 10:00 a.m. – 12:00 p.m. Included in Museum admission.
